The Department of Health is seeking an Administration Clerk: Finance/Admin to join the team at Vredendal Hospital in the Matzikama Sub-district.
This role is crucial in providing essential billing services to both in-patients and out-patients, ensuring that hospital patient bills are accurate and efficiently managed.
The Administration Clerk will be responsible for following up on procedures, releasing invoices, and offering patient administration support services.
Daily tasks will include liaising with relevant stakeholders regarding patient administration, hospital fees, and case management, all of which play a significant role in the smooth operation of the healthcare system.
